Ronald Fisher introduced random effects models to study the correlations of trait values between relatives. In the 1950s, Charles Roy Henderson provided best linear unbiased estimates of fixed effects and best linear unbiased predictions of random effects. WebIntroduction to Linear Mixed Models. This page briefly introduces linear mixed models LMMs as a method for analyzing data that are non independent, multilevel/hierarchical, longitudinal, or correlated. WebMar 19, 2004 · Summary We consider generalized linear models with a coarsened covariate. The term ‘coarsened’ is used here to refer to the case where the exact value of the covariate of interest is not fully observed. Instead, only some set or grouping that contains the exact value is observed.
